Innovations in Smooth Shaft Traverse Unit Manufacturing Techniques
In recent years, the manufacturing landscape for Smooth Shaft Traverse Units has undergone significant transformations, driven by advancements in technology and a growing emphasis on efficiency and precision. These innovations have not only enhanced the performance of the units themselves but have also streamlined the manufacturing processes, resulting in higher quality products and reduced production times. One of the most notable developments in this field is the integration of automation and robotics into the manufacturing process. By employing automated systems, manufacturers can achieve greater consistency in production, minimizing human error and ensuring that each unit meets stringent quality standards.
Moreover, the use of computer numerical control (CNC) machines has revolutionized the way Smooth Shaft Traverse Units are produced. CNC technology allows for precise Machining of components, enabling manufacturers to create intricate designs that were previously difficult to achieve. This precision is particularly important in applications where tolerances are critical, as even minor deviations can Lead to significant performance issues. As a result, manufacturers are increasingly investing in CNC technology to enhance their production capabilities and maintain a competitive edge in the market.
In addition to automation and CNC machining, additive manufacturing, commonly known as 3D printing, has emerged as a game-changer in the production of Smooth Shaft Traverse Units. This technique allows for the rapid prototyping of components, enabling manufacturers to test and refine designs before committing to full-scale production. Furthermore, additive manufacturing facilitates the creation of complex geometries that traditional manufacturing methods may struggle to produce. By leveraging this technology, manufacturers can reduce material waste and lower production costs, all while maintaining high Levels of quality and performance.
Another significant innovation in the manufacturing of Smooth Shaft Traverse Units is the adoption of advanced materials. The development of lightweight yet durable materials, such as carbon Fiber composites and high-strength alloys, has enabled manufacturers to produce units that are not only more efficient but also more resilient. These materials contribute to improved performance by reducing weight and enhancing strength, which is particularly beneficial in applications where load-bearing capacity is essential. As manufacturers continue to explore new material options, the potential for enhanced performance and durability in Smooth Shaft Traverse Units becomes increasingly promising.
Furthermore, the implementation of data analytics and the Internet of Things (IoT) in manufacturing processes has opened new avenues for optimization. By collecting and analyzing data from various stages of production, manufacturers can identify inefficiencies and areas for improvement. This data-driven approach allows for real-time monitoring of equipment performance, leading to proactive maintenance and reduced downtime. Consequently, manufacturers can enhance their operational efficiency and ensure that they meet the growing demands of the market.
As the industry continues to evolve, sustainability has also become a focal point in the manufacturing of Smooth Shaft Traverse Units. Manufacturers are increasingly adopting eco-friendly practices, such as reducing energy consumption and minimizing waste. By implementing sustainable manufacturing techniques, companies not only contribute to environmental conservation but also appeal to a growing segment of environmentally conscious consumers.
